Despite its past successes of keeping games locked down for months after their release, Denuvo’s latest 5.2 update was cracked in just four days. The firm stated that four days could have a significant impact on game sales, but IO Interactive’s upcoming Hitman 2 hasn’t been so lucky, with one …
Read More »